Jharkhand Assembly: Saryu Roy raises loan waiver issue during discussion on drought

RAJ KUMAR

 

Ranchi, Aug1: Intervening during the discussion on drought in the Jharkhand Assembly on Monday, MLA Saryu Roy raised the demand for waiving off the loan of farmers who had become NPA accounts of farmers holding Kisan Credit Card and wanted to know how many farmers in the state have had KCC accounts as NPAs.

Along with this, Roy asked to pay the dues of those farmers who have sold their paddy this year to the government.

In reply, Agriculture Minister Badal Patralekh did not say how much the KCC loan account of the farmers is NPA but assured that gradually the loan of all farmers’ KCC NPA account would be waived off. For this, a committee has been formed, whose chairman is the minister himself.

Roy on the occasion informed the minister regarding the problem of farmers selling paddy to the government. The minister said that Tushar Kant Kavi, a progressive farmer from Sinni in Seraikela Kharsawan district, sold paddy to the government this year but he did not get his payment so far.

He said when payment was not made, the farmer came to him. After his interference, he got half payment but the remaining half has not been paid yet. Informing this, Roy asked the minister to ensure payment to the farmer in the wake of the drought.

The minister assured that he would get the payment done from the concerned department.
